Analysis

The most recent figure for repeaters in primary education, all grades, female (number), annual in UIS: Sub-saharan Africa is 1.09 % change on previous year, measured in 2024.

That represents a change of up 246.3% on the previous year and up 164.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, repeaters in primary education, all grades, female (number), annual in UIS: Sub-saharan Africa peaked at 13.28 % change on previous year in 2001 and was at its lowest, -6.48 % change on previous year, in 1971.

UIS: Sub-saharan Africa ranks 84th of 220 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
